Mesothelioma Lawsuits

A diagnosis of mesothelioma is a difficult and overwhelming experience. The possibility of financial compensation is available from responsible parties to help victims pay for medical expenses and help their families.

A good lawyer can make the process easier and less stressful for victims and their families. Mesothelioma attorneys can answer important questions and handle the entire legal process, from the initial review of your case to final resolution.

How long will it be before I receive a settlement?

A mesothelioma suit may take a long time to complete. However, a nationwide mesothelioma law firm can provide patients and their families with peace of peace of mind throughout the legal process.

Mesothelioma lawyers help victims and their families to file lawsuits against asbestos companies responsible. This can result in compensation for medical bills, income loss and other costs associated with asbestos-related illnesses. The money received from a lawsuit for mesothelioma could also help the victims, their families and other parties to secure financial stability while they undergo treatment.

Potential clients can be provided with a free assessment of their case by mesothelioma attorneys. This will allow them to know how difficult the legal process can be and whether they would like to pursue a lawsuit. The attorney will be able to answer any questions that the client might have.

It is crucial that the attorney is part of a national asbestos attorney network and has a solid background in mesothelioma lawsuits. The mesothelioma lawyer must also be able to connect clients with local law firms, if needed.

A mesothelioma lawyer will look over the asbestos victim's work history to determine the source of their exposure. Most often, asbestos victims aren't able to recall the exact location or company they worked for, but an attorney can help them find possible sources of exposure.

After the attorney has looked over the victim's medical records and mesothelioma diagnoses, they can begin negotiating an agreement. Typically the family members of victims prefer to settle outside of court instead of going to trial. This is because trials can be long and there is no assurance that the victim will receive compensation.

Asbestos victims and their families could also be eligible for other forms of financial aid, such as Social Security Disability Insurance or Medicare. The lawyer can help individuals and their families to file these claims, which do not affect the mesothelioma suit.

How much will I receive?

The amount of a mesothelioma lawsuit settlement or other asbestos-related diseases is dependent on a variety of factors.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er will help you determine the amount you could be entitled to receive. Mesothelioma patients receive compensation through asbestos trust fund trial verdicts, trial verdicts, and settlements. An attorney for mesothelioma will explain the options available and the best way to file for the most compensation possible.

The first step is filing an action against the companies who produced asbestos-containing items. Mesothelioma lawyers will also make claims to government agencies like the VA and workers' compensation. The timeframes for filing these claims are different.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ist you determine what timeline is most appropriate for your situation.

Discovery begins once the defendants have responded to the lawsuit. During the process of discovery, both parties can seek documents or have depositions taken (written, in person, or virtually). Mesothelioma lawyers will use the evidence to negotiate on your behalf with the defendants.

Mesothelioma compensation includes a variety of damages that include medical costs, lost wages and pain and suffering. The amount of lost wage mesothelioma sufferers can expect to receive is contingent on the severity of the disease and the length of time was unable to work. A mesothelioma lawyer can help to calculate the amount you lost by collecting pay stubs from a variety of years including bank statements, stubs, and tax returns.

Compensation for medical costs will depend on what kind of mesothelioma patient has, and the available treatment options. Patients with malignant mesothelioma can be treated through chemotherapy, surgery, or radiation therapy. Patients with peritoneal mesothelioma (which affects the lining of the abdomen) can be treated with chemotherapy and surgery. The use of radiation therapy is less likely as it can damage healthy tissue.

As well as compensation from asbestos trust funds as well as settlements and verdicts in court, mesothelioma sufferers may also be eligible for benefits under veterans' compensation programs or workers' compensation. These payouts are typically lower than those derived from settlements or trial verdicts. Mesothelioma settlements can meet a variety of financial requirements, including medical bills, living expenses and family support.

How do I tell whether I have a case?

Mesothelioma is usually caused by exposure to asbestos, a class of minerals that are made up of microscopic fibres. Asbestos, which is a cause of cancer, was once widely used in construction. It is now banned because of its cancer-causing properties. If you've been diagnosed with mesothelioma it is likely that you were exposed to asbestos and may be eligible for compensation.

Once a mesothelioma diagnosis is confirmed, patients should speak with an experienced lawyers to review the details of their asbestos exposure and decide the type of claim they should file. A successful mesothelioma claim could result in significant reimbursement for medical expenses as well as lost income, suffering and pain. Mesothelioma lawyers can help victims to understand their legal options and make sure they stand the best chance of obtaining compensation.

A mesothelioma lawyer can aid victims in gathering important evidence to show that asbestos companies are responsible for their disease. Evidence can include asbestos-related medical records, interview transcripts and mesothelioma tests, as well as the location of the workplace place where asbestos was exposed. Mesothelioma lawyers will then present the suit to the appropriate court and state and will work to resolve the case before the deadline for filing a suit.

Settlements, trial verdicts, or trust fund awards may resolve mesothelioma lawsuits. Each approach has its own advantages and disadvantages.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er will analyze each method to determine which is most beneficial for the client's case.

Although it's not possible to guarantee a positive outcome in a mesothelioma case An experienced lawyer will work diligently to obtain the most amount of compensation for their clients. Asbestos compensation awards may aid patients in paying for costly mesothelioma treatment as well as give financial security to their families in the future.

Asbestos lawyers will also analyze each aspect of the client's circumstances to determine the most appropriate venue for their case. They will consider factors such as the types of asbestos-related products and the locations of exposure to asbestos in the workplace and will guide clients on the most effective filing strategy. Mesothelioma lawsuits can be filed in various states based on the location of the client, work history, and the location of their current residence.
